How to Change Colour of Folders in Windows ?

Now it's time to get into the point. You can change the colors of folders in Windows just by following these simple steps below.

Step 1: Download Folder Colorizer which is a third party tool used to assign colors to Folders easily in Windows.


Step 2: Install the software and navigate to any folder that you wish to assign/change the Color. Right Click on that folder and you will see Folder colorizer Integrated in the Context Menu as shown in below image.

Step 3: Hover your Mouse on Colorize and Choose your Favourite color

Step 4: After Choosing your favourite Color you will see that color has been assigned to the selected folder. repeat same steps for other Folders too which you want to change the colour.

You may even Choose from many other Colors of your choice and you also have an option to Restore Default Color.

Normally many people use Green Color for folder that don't Need Much attention and which also Indicates that I have Completed the Tasks from that Folder. And i assign Red to the Folders that need my Attention and the Work is Pending. You may Use it for various Purposes.
